WebCRINE (Cost Reduction Initiative for the New Era) is a dynamic and positive UK Continental Shelf response to the pressure of competition in the world of oil and gas. It is an industry wide initiative with the main objective of making it possible to achieve a 30% or more reduction in capital cost for any future oil and gas facilities development.
